Santa Cruz, June 9, 2025 -

A traffic collision occurred today at the intersection of 7th Avenue and Brommer Street in Santa Cruz, CA, causing significant disruptions during the afternoon commute. The incident involved one vehicle that impacted the bushes off the roadway, necessitating the arrival of a tow truck to clear the scene.

Emergency services responded promptly to manage the situation and facilitate traffic flow. Traffic control measures were implemented at the intersection to minimize congestion and ensure the safety of all road users. As a result of the collision, drivers experienced delays while navigating around the area.

The traffic incident was reported at approximately 12:04 PM, with emergency responders arriving shortly after to assess the situation. By 12:25 PM, a tow truck was called to assist in removing the vehicle from the bushes, allowing for the gradual reopening of the roadway.

Motorists traveling through Santa Cruz are advised to remain cautious and be prepared for potential backups near 7th Avenue and Brommer Street as the situation was managed.
